So tonight I didn’t touch the wings but instead I decided that I need to go step by step with the book and see what they did and didn’t do on my Quick Build. I have read the manual many times in the desert and even on my last trip to Little Rock but without the plane and manual and the drawings all staring at me I am a little lost.

I started in the beginning hoping that they put the book close to in order and I started finding little things immediately. I riveted the recess in the firewall thing, got to do some deburring and dimpling. Then I looked at the brake fluid brace that I fabed up before and match drilled it. I also had a bit of counter sinking and dimpling to do on the firewall.


Dimpling the firewall recess, I also got to smash a few rivets =)

The one question I have for Vans is why do 90% of a task when it would be harder to me to stop there and move on. I know it’s the whole 51% rule and all but for there to be a row of rivets and all are dimpled except 8 of the 100 why? Maybe I am missing something but I found the part that needed to go there so I dimpled it and put it there, I guess I’ll just be happy that they did the other 92 =)
